H.Res. 1332 (118th)

Original LGBTQIA+ Pride Month Resolution of 2024

Summary

This resolution states that the House of Representatives recognizes that (1) lesbian, gay, bisexual, transgender, queer, intersex, and asexual (LGBTQIA+) rights are human rights and protected by the U.S. Constitution; (2) LGBTQIA+ Pride Month should be celebrated; and (3) all U.S. citizens should be treated equally regardless of sexual orientation, sex characteristics, or gender identity.
